Intel Celeron E1400 or Intel Xeon Gold 6348 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The Intel Celeron E1400 has 2 cores with 2 threads and clocks with a maximum frequency of 2.00 GHz. Up to 16 GB of memory is supported in 2 memory channels. The Intel Celeron E1400 was released in Q2/2008.

The Intel Xeon Gold 6348 has 28 cores with 56 threads and clocks with a maximum frequency of 3.50 GHz. The CPU supports up to 6144 GB of memory in 8 memory channels. The Intel Xeon Gold 6348 was released in Q2/2021.

Memory & PCIe

The Intel Celeron E1400 can use up to 16 GB of memory in 2 memory channels. The maximum memory bandwidth is 17.1 GB/s. The Intel Xeon Gold 6348 supports up to 6144 GB of memory in 8 memory channels and achieves a memory bandwidth of up to 204.8 GB/s.

Thermal Management

The thermal design power (TDP for short) of the Intel Celeron E1400 is 65 W, while the Intel Xeon Gold 6348 has a TDP of 235 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ently.

Technical details

The Intel Celeron E1400 is manufactured in 65 nm and has 0.50 MB cache. The Intel Xeon Gold 6348 is manufactured in 10 nm and has a 42.00 MB cache.
